La Paz Department precipitation in January: frequently asked questions
How much rainfall does La Paz Department, Bolivia receive in January?
In La Paz, the month of January typically brings a significant amount of rain, with averages close to 173 mm (6.8 in). As a result, you can expect quick-changing weather patterns and numerous showers.
How many days does it rain in La Paz Department, Bolivia in January?
Expect around 19 days rainy days in La Paz during January.

What is the wettest city in January in La Paz Department, Bolivia?
Chulumani is the wettest city in La Paz Department, Bolivia in January according to our database, with average rainfall of around 298 mm (12 in).
What is the driest city in January in La Paz Department, Bolivia?
In our records, El Alto stands out as the driest city in La Paz Department, Bolivia for January, averaging just 147 mm (5.8 in).
